The duration of a nonstop flight between Los Angeles International Airport (LAX) and Cancun International Airport (CUN) typically ranges from four and a half to five hours. Several factors can influence the actual flight time, including air traffic control, weather conditions, and the specific flight path taken. Connecting flights, which involve a layover at an intermediate airport, will significantly increase the total travel time, potentially adding several hours to the journey.
